I stumbled upon a site for Jackie Farry - a young woman needing cash to cover her treatment - in the midst of my own cancer crap. Long story short, Jackie mailed me a bitchin’ brown & pink “Fuck Cancer” cap which I wore for many (bald) months of 2004. I packed it away in storage afterwards, not sure what I’d do with it or if I’d ever want see it again. But, when I heard through the grapevine that Leanne (who I knew from HS) was beginning her own battle, I knew immediately. I sent her the hat & saw it appear on her hubby’s head one day on their beautiful blog, Follow Lingling as she gives lymphoma a beat-down.

I checked in periodically to read posts of Leanne’s progress but not too closely. There are days where I can’t stand to see the word cancer; others when I can’t forget it. But last week, I felt compelled to revisit & am so glad I did. Leanne & her family had just reached the end of their own active cancer road, changing the blog’s title to past tense & everything! Overcome with joy, I sent them well wishes on their return to “the new normal.” I imagine what lies ahead shall be an adjustment but hope they find the peace & happiness they so deserve.

A few days later, I got an email from both Leanne & Dan. Here’s what he said:

“jennifer,
i think it was the hat that did it.

thanks for telling a good story first.
it gave us one to follow.”

& a portion of what she said:

“…while i hope that no one else i care about ever has to
go through any of this crap, the reality is that i’ll
probably have many choices of who should don the hat
next. and i will send it to a good home when the time
calls.”

Oh how I love a good pay it forward! But in this case, here’s to knowing no one for whom a “Fuck Cancer” cap is an appropriate gift.
